摘要
Liquid chromatography (LC) has traditionally been practiced using columns that are fully packed with discrete particles, or constructed around monolithic structures. The concept of open-tubular (OP) columns, or narrow internal diameter columns with a thin coating of stationary phase, has been known for many years. Limitations in sample capacity, column reproducibility, and instrumentation have hindered a broader adoption of the technique. However, recent developments in instrumentation, fabrication, nanoparticle technology, and other novel stationary phase supports have reignited activity in this area. Interest in open-tubular liquid chromatography (OTLC) stems from the potential for high efficiency, low backpressure, and the promise of more environmentally sustainable separations. This article explores recent developments in OTLC, with an emphasis on advances in column technology.
